Joakim Jo Bonnier was a famous Grand Prix and sports car racer from Sweden. The heir to a publishing empire Jo also had his own art gallery and was an international playboy. Known for his goateed appearance Bonnier won a single Formula 1 race, the 1959 Dutch Grand Prix at Zandvoort. He met an untimely death in the 1972 Le Mans Endurance race, crashing during the night time portion of the event. Jo was more than a driver, however. He handled negotiations between the Formula 1 drivers and various sanctioning and governing bodies that presided over the elite form of racing. He was among the earliest racers to move to Switzerland, arriving there before it was chic.
